问题
For decades, the television was the flagship of any
consumer-electronics product line-up. In all the gadgets in the home,【M1】______
the TV held the most prominent real estate in the living room, cost
the most to buy, and carry the biggest brand mark. And for【M2】______
consumer-electronics makers who manufactured them, selling TVs
was a good business.
As the bulky cathode-ray tube televisions of the past turned
into the sleek, flat-screen televisions of today, another shift started
to occur. The price competition was merciful and unrelenting since【M3】______
the televisions were hard to differentiate. Even so consumers were【M4】______
buying more televisions than ever, TV makers struggled to turn a
profit. Now, another shift is taking place, and it is threatening to
rob televisions their prominence—and value—in the home. With【M5】______
more people streaming or downloading video as an alternation to【M6】______
cable or satellite broadcast, more consumers are watching TV
shows and movies on smartphones, tablets and laptops. The
television, meanwhile, may become just another screen. "That’s a
very real possibility," says Paul Gagnon, the director of North 【M8】______
American TV research for DisplaySearch, a market-research firm
based in Santa Clara, Calif. When televisions end up becoming【M8】______
just another monitor, he says, " that is a low-profit, no-money
business with just a handful of players."
To stay ahead of changing viewing habits, television makers
are pushing Web-connected televisions loading with applications.【M9】______
Web TVs count for about a quarter of all new flat-panel televisions【M10】______
this year, rising to about half of all shipments in three years,
according to DisplaySearch.

选项
答案
When一If
解析
语篇错误。本句前半部分说“电视机最终沦为另一种显示器”,这里并未成为现实,只是一种假设,后半部分说“这就会成为只有少数公司参与的低利润、没钱赚的生意”。所以此处两个分句不是强调时间的一致性,而是在前半句假设的前提下可能产生的结果,故应改成表示条件的If。
